Hotel Flaminius is set in a quiet neighbourhood, right next to the train station LA CELSA connecting you 20 MINUTES to PIAZZA DEL POPOLO It is close to the Olympic Stadium and Auditorium. Start your day at the Flaminius Hotel with a traditional buffet breakfast including freshly-baked croissants, fruit and of course an excellent cappuccino. Hotel Flaminius is ideal for those wanting to stay in a peaceful area of the city, but still be close to the centre. It is just 10 minutes from Stadio Olimpico and the Auditorium, which hosts a range of concerts, plays and exhibitions. You will also find a golf club and a small lake for fishing nearby

Hotel Flaminius is a decent hotel at a decent price. The service is ok, so are the rooms. The only thing to keep in mind when booking a room at this hotel is its location. When going there, take the metro to the Flaminio station. Go out, turn left, and you'll find a railway station. Take any of the trains and go to Prima Porta (ca. 20-25 mins). When you exit the station, turn right, walk past the bus stops, cross the white bridge, turn right, walk downhill, and you'll find the hotel on the left. Sounds tricky, but its not when you get there. The area is not exactly seedy, but surely not great either.
